Job Summary The Bounce House Attendant is responsible for supervising inflatable attractions at events to ensure safe operation, appropriate participant behavior, and a positive customer experience. This role is ideal for dependable individuals who enjoy working outdoors, interacting with families, and maintaining a fun yet controlled environment. The attendant monitors the number of participants inside the unit at all times and manages timely rotation to ensure fair access and enjoyment for all guests. This position requires regular interaction with both children and adults, and attendants must remain kind, courteous, and professional while consistently enforcing all safety rules. The Bounce House Attendant must be prepared to address unsafe behavior, reckless use, or uncooperative individuals. When necessary, the attendant has the authority to pause or shut down the inflatable until rules are followed. The attendant may also deny continued access to participants who fail to comply with safety guidelines.
